The book delves into the mechanics of driving double-digit revenue growth without sacrificing margins or team morale. It outlines a three-phase process: assessment, strategy formulation, and execution. Each phase is supported by checklists, templates, and reflective questions to facilitate self-evaluation. The concept of “layered leadership” implies that no single tactic is sufficient; instead, success requires stacking multiple strategies—such as market segmentation, operational efficiency, and customer-centric innovation—in a synchronized manner. It is a comprehensive toolkit for any leader serious about sustainable expansion. The book’s core strength lies in its systematic yet flexible methodology. Rather than prescribing a one-size-fits-all formula, it equips readers with diagnostic tools to tailor solutions to their unique context. For example, the “Growth Accelerator Matrix” helps identify which strategic lever—pricing, distribution, product innovation, or customer retention—offers the highest return for a given situation.
Similarly, the “Execution Scorecard” tracks progress across multiple dimensions, ensuring balanced attention to short-term wins and long-term positioning. The author also explores how to build cross-functional coalitions to break down silos, a common barrier to holistic growth. While the primary focus is external competition, internal leadership development receives ample coverage: coaching, delegation, and conflict resolution are integrated into the framework.
